logo

Output 802313f92882da7571fafeafd1596f83394468ebb2f0095567b2836b4b059870:3

value
18816667
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5cb5df82d8f0794148401921119eaca39b237602 OP_EQUALVERIFY OP_CHECKSIG
address
19TD3QupEiqDsz3RDqg8fp6Dr3E7dDaUBA
transaction
802313f92882da7571fafeafd1596f83394468ebb2f0095567b2836b4b059870